How We Work
1
Immediate Contact
Your call connects you directly with a certified technician. We gather initial details about the water damage and dispatch a rapid response team to your Asheville property. Quick action prevents further damage.
2
Damage Assessment
Upon arrival, our team uses specialized moisture meters and thermal imaging to accurately assess the extent of water intrusion. This detailed inspection informs our custom drying plan and identifies all affected areas.
3
Water Extraction
Powerful industrial-grade extractors remove standing water quickly. We then strategically place high-volume air movers and dehumidifiers to begin the thorough drying process, preventing mold growth.
4
Drying & Monitoring
We continuously monitor temperature, humidity, and moisture levels. Our team makes necessary adjustments to equipment, ensuring optimal drying conditions until structural materials are completely dry and safe.
5
Restoration & Repair
Once fully dry, we proceed with any necessary repairs or reconstruction. Our goal is to return your property to its pre-damage condition, completing the restoration with a final quality check.

How We Extract Water from Office Buildings: A Step-by-Step Guide

Proper water extraction is crucial to preventing further damage and reducing costs.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ure your office building is restored to its original state. Here's what you can expect:

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We'll arrive on-site within 60 minutes to assess the damage and develop a customized plan to extract water and dry out your property. Our team will identify the source of the leak and create a scope of work to get your business back up and running.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Our team will use heavy-duty pumps and equipment to extract water from your office building. We'll focus on removing as much water as possible to prevent further damage and reduce the risk of mold growth.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water is extracted, we'll use industrial-strength dehumidifiers and air movers to dry out your property.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and reducing the risk of secondary damage.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

After the water is extracted and the area is dry, we'll clean and sanitize the affected area to prevent the growth of bacteria and mold. This step is essential in preventing the spread of germs and keeping your employees healthy.

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ction

Once the area is clean and sanitized, our team will begin the restoration and reconstruction process. This may involve replacing damaged materials, repairing structures, and restoring your property to its original state.

Office Building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small amounts of standing water (less than 1 inch) Yes No You can likely manage small amounts of water on your own.
Large amounts of standing water (over 2 inches) No Yes You need professional equipment to extract water quickly and efficiently.
Water damage covered by insurance Yes Yes You'll still need professional help to navigate the insurance claims process.
Hidden water damage (e.g., behind walls or under flooring) No Yes You need specialized equipment and expertise to detect hidden water damage.
Water damage in a high-traffic area (e.g., hallways, reception areas) No Yes You need professional help to manage the restoration process and ensure a safe environment for employees and customers.
Water damage in a sensitive area (e.g., data centers, server rooms) No Yes You need specialized expertise to manage the restoration process and prevent data loss.

Common Questions About Office Building Water Extraction

What's the typical timeline for office building water extraction?

Our team will work efficiently to extract water and dry out your property within 24-48 hours. But, the exact timeline will depend on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.

Will I need to replace my building's floors and walls?

Not always. Our team will assess the damage and recommend the necessary repairs. In many cases, we can salvage and restore existing materials to save you time and money.

Is office building water extraction covered by insurance?

Yes, in most cases. We'll work closely with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process. But, the specifics of your policy will depend on your provider and coverage.

How do I prevent water damage in my office building?

Regular maintenance is key. Make sure to inspect your building's roof, gutters, and pipes regularly, and address any issues quickly. You should also consider investing in a water sensor to detect leaks early.
